  Purpose:
Children will learn about farm life…where real food comes from & how it grows. They will work with large and small animals…understanding what it takes & how to care for them. Campers will be a member of a farm family team in which they will have responsibilities. Tap Root Summer Farm Camp is about young people taking an opportunity to get back in touch with themselves.
The pace of the world slows down, they will have time to share and experience nature’s reality, every moment is NOT booked with entertainment but through being surrounded by creation and all of its purpose, we learn more about ourselves and our purpose.

Campers: Age: completion of K -11th grade

Each group of 10 campers will form a family team with their counselor for the days they spend together. They will get to know each other, be responsible for each other, share, help each other out, work together, play together and teach each other. Older family
team members will have different responsibilities than younger family team members. They will stay together throughout all
activities and will not leave any family team member out or behind.

  Camp Activities:
1. Family Farm Team Competitions: basketball, volleyball, foosball, air hockey, ping pong, keep away, sack races, tug-o-wars, and much more
2. Horse Experience: grooming, healthcare, cleaning, barn fun, feeding, tack instruction, and riding
3. Creek, Spring & Pond Play: wading, playing, finding creatures, learning about water ecosystems
4. Indian Knoll: hiking, running, playing, games, history of area
5. Cattle: healthcare & feeding of cattle, uses of the beef cow & beef by-products, cattle upfront & personal- see and work with them.
6. Vegetable Gardening & Fruit Orchard: planting, weeding, cultivating, pruning, harvesting & eating
7. Old Fashion Story Telling: We tell many stories of our farm experiences and life’s funny tales
